Pair of George III Style Giltwood and Composition Girandoles
Late 19th/early 20th century
Each oval mirror plate within a molded frame surmounted by an urn-form crest and swags, the apron with candle arms flanked by shelves. Height 43 inches (109.2 cm), width 21 1/2 inches (54.5 cm).
Related designs for girandoles are found in George Hepplewhite's The Cabinet-Maker and Upholsterer's Guide, 1788, pls. 114-115.
